Self-aware AI refers to an artificial intelligence that not only processes data and performs tasks but also possesses consciousness of its own existence. It understands its internal states, can reflect on its decisions, and may even form preferences or intentions.


This concept is often categorized as the highest level in the Five Types of AI model:


  1. Reactive Machines – Basic AI that reacts to specific inputs.

  2. Limited Memory – AI that learns from historical data.

  3. Theory of Mind – AI that understands human emotions and mental states.

  4. Self-Aware AI – AI that has a sense of self, capable of introspection and possibly even emotions.


How Is It Different from Today’s AI?


Most AI systems today operate within narrow boundaries. They don’t understand the why behind their actions; they optimize for outputs based on algorithms. A self-aware AI would, theoretically, ask questions about its role, goals, and even its own identity.

Is Self-Aware AI Possible?


The short answer: we don't know yet. Philosophers, neuroscientists, and AI researchers continue to debate the nature of consciousness. Some argue that with enough complexity, consciousness could emerge in machines. Others believe self-awareness is uniquely biological and cannot be replicated in silicon-based systems.


Implications of Self-Aware AI


  1. Ethical Questions: Would a self-aware AI have rights? Should it be granted autonomy?

  2. Control Risks: Could it act independently of human command? What mechanisms would ensure safety?

  3. Scientific Value: Understanding AI consciousness may teach us more about our own minds.

  4. Societal Impact: It could redefine labor, creativity, relationships, and governance.


Current Research and Theoretical Models


While true self-awareness in AI has not yet been achieved, research is ongoing in areas like:

  • Machine Theory of Mind

  • Neurosymbolic AI

  • Meta-learning systems


Projects like OpenAI, DeepMind, and academic institutions are exploring early forms of metacognition in machines—AI thinking about thinking.
